RULING
Coming up before me for determination is the Defendant’s Notice of Motion dated 26th June 2014 in which he seeks for the following orders:
Spent.
That this honorable court be pleased to review the order made on 16th May 2014 and substitute the same with an order that the Defendant/Applicant do pay a fine in the alternative to the jail sentence.
That in the alternative this honourable court do reduce the term of committal to jail.
That without prejudice to the above, this court do make such orders as it may deem fit and just.
It is true that on 16th May 2014 this court ordered that the Defendant be committed to civil jail for 6 months for contempt of court. As at today’s date, the Defendant has already served his 6 months in civil jail and has been released. Accordingly, this Application has been overtaken by events. The same is therefore hereby dismissed. Costs shall be in the cause.
